Like mother, like daughter.
Pragya did not want to tell the truth about Maa's kidnapping to Abhi or take that matter further to police. I am not arguing she does not care about her Maa (that's a different issue). But her priority was to expose Tannu in front of Abhi. She was least interested in exposing Tannu to police for hurting Maa, which she could have done bypassing Abhi.

Because if Tannu goes to jail, although Abhi can't live with her, Pragya can't expose her baby truth to Abhi.

The point is, it is important for her to win this game she has against Tannu and win Abhi.

Same was true for the mother.

Today she was ready to go to jail, taking a blame. The sole reason was Pragya should not go to jail and after that Tannu may marry Abhi. This way Pragya will lose her Kumkum.

And "boss" Pragya was hardly able to shut Tannu up.

There is hardly any concern about actually telling the truth to Abhi. The concern is more that Pragya should prove to Abhi that she saved him from Tannu!

Are they selfish? In some way yes! They want Pragya's Kumkum at any cost.

Are they selfless? In some way, yes too. They don't really worry about what happens to their respect, their own life etc.

Are they foolish? Absolutely. This is not the way to fight this battle, which they don't even need to fight. There are so many other ways to tell truth, there are so many easier solutions.

Are they insecure? Of course. It's their insecurity that makes them behave this may perhaps. May be because they didn't have a man in their family, may be because of their social beliefs.. may be it's their nature.

It's painful to see preggy Tannu being a monster, but it's more painful to see these women behaving helpless and insecure.

They gotta let Abhi know the truth and let him do what he wants. If he belongs to Pragya, he will be back on his own. If not, let him fly wherever he wants!
